Revisiting melting heat transfer of nano-enhanced phase change materials (NePCM) in differentially-heated rectangular cavities using thermochromic liquid crystal (TLC) thermography

•The melting of NePCM in differentially-heated rectangular cavities was revisited.•Effects of loading and aspect ratio were studied experimentally and numerically.•The invisible phase interface evolutions of NePCM were captured indirectly by TLC.•The negative effect of viscosity growth on melting was verified by the TLC images.•The slender cavity helps take advantage of increased thermal conductivity of NePCM.
